Use the given conditions to write an equation for the line in point-slope form and in slope-interception for. Passing through (8

,-4) and perpendicular to the line whose equations is y=1/5x+4

Hello
<span>an equation for the line in​ point-slope form and general form is :
y = ax+b   a : </span>slope  ; the <span>Passing through (x' ; y')
</span>y' = ax'+b 
y-y' =a(x-x')      and : x' =8   y' = -4
calculate a :
let :  y = ax+b .....(D)
   ....(D')   y = (1/5)x+4
.(D) perpendicular to(D') : slope (D) × slope (D') = -1 

 slope (D') = 1/5
slop(D)×(1/5) = -1
slope (D) = -5
equation for the line    :   y-y' =a(x-x') 
y+4 =(-5) (x-8)

A padlock has a four-digit code that includes digits from 0 to 9, inclusive. What is the probability that the code does not cons
Eduardwww [97]
Since there is no repetition allowed, there are 10 possibilities for the 1st digit, 9 for the 2nd, 8 for the 3rd, and 7 for the 4th. This gives a total of (10)(9)(8)(7) = 5040 four-digit codes.
For all odd digits to be used, there are 5 possibilities for the 1st digit (1,3,5,7,9), 4 for the 2nd, 3 for the 3rd, 2 for the 4th. This gives a total of (5)(4)(3)(2) = 120 codes that only use odd digits.
Therefore there are 5040 - 120 = 4920 codes that do not consist of all odd digits. The probability is 4920/5040 = 41/42.
